Chaotix® Posted October 23, 2008 Report Share Posted October 23, 2008 The concept is cool, but you could have executed it SOOO much better. Think of an original twist. Occupying 2 Monster Card Zones is good, but not enough. For example, maybe something like a "Collapse Effect", where when they are destroyed, they "Collapse" on the 2 Monster Card Zones opposite to the Zones the Giant Monster is in of your opponents side of the field, wiping out any monsters in that zone. Another idea for a twist could be, that Giant monsters cannot see "Tiny" monsters, so they cannot select any Level 2 or lower monsters as Attack Targets. So come up with your own crazy ideas, and improve on this concept, make it more interesting ^_^ As for the cards.... The OCG is off... a bit. Luckily, your OCG makes sense, but you forgot to capitalize Monster Card Zones. The pictures are meh. So-so in my opinion. Not bad though :) And the effects are borderline, very plain. I'm not asking you to give every card hideously long effects, just think of something more original than "destroy 1 other monster your opponent controls."
